Rehab nursing offers a rewarding profession for nurses who want to utilize ALL of their scientific skills, make a visible distinction in their patients' lives, and work as part of a collective healthcare group. Rehab nurses work with clients of all ages, and their households or caretakers, not long after the start of a disabling injury or persistent disease. They bring back clients' lives so they have freedom and independence once again. Rehab nurses play lots of roles. They are collaborators, teachers, care planners, advocates, and alter agents. They work with other healthcare employee consisting of physiatrists, OTs, PTs, neuropsychiatrists, speech therapists, and lots of more experts to develop thorough care plans based upon client goals and maximum potential.

Your doctor may advise going into rehab after discharge from the health center. That suggests that before going home, you'll stay for an amount of time at a facility where you will take part in a physical rehab program that can assist you restore strength, mobility, and other physical and cognitive functions. Prior to you select where to rehab, examine the truths. sub-acute care intense care The nationwide average length of time invested at a skilled nursing center rehabilitation is 28 days. The national typical length of time spent at an intense inpatient rehab hospital is 16 days. In a proficient nursing center you'll get one or more treatments for approximately one to two hours each day.
The treatments are not thought about intensive. In an intense inpatient rehabilitation healthcare facility you'll receive a minimum of three hours daily, 5 days a week, of extensive physical, occupational, and speech therapy. Your therapy is supplied by rehabilitation specialists who incorporate innovative technologies and techniques into your program. Burke is a severe rehab health center. Patients are confessed who have a terrible injury, crippling disease or following specific kinds of surgical treatment. Intense rehabilitation is suitable for clients who will take advantage of an extensive, multidisciplinary rehab program. Clients receive physical, occupational and speech therapy as required and are clinically managed by specifically trained physicians. There is a going to physician onsite 24 hours a day to manage the medical aspects of each client's care. For clients with neurological medical diagnoses, a neuropsychologist is on personnel to determine if they need additional psychological or psychiatric treatment. In an intense rehab health center, the patient is expected to make significant practical gains and medical improvement within a reasonable timespan.
Therapy is offered on both a one-to-one and group basis, depending upon the needs of the individual client. Additional services such as breathing treatment and restorative recreation programs are likewise available for patients during their rehabilitation. Sub acute level care is less extensive than severe rehab. Although a combination of physical, occupational and speech therapy might be offered in the sub severe setting, the number of hours each client receives is lower. Usually, patients in a sub intense center just get between one and 2 hours of treatment each day. The average length of stay at a sub intense center is likewise typically longer than at an acute health center.

When a person experiences a stroke, a traumatic injury, or a devastating illness, a premium rehabilitation program makes all the difference when it pertains to restoring function and assisting the client accomplish optimum health. However choosing a rehab facility can be overwhelming and complicated. In order to figure out the finest alternative for the website client, it's essential to comprehend what each kind of facility deals. Listed below, we offer some details on the resemblances and distinctions in between inpatient rehabilitation facilities (IRF) and knowledgeable nursing centers (SNF). It's simple to see why people get confused when comparing IRFs and SNFs. Both inpatient rehabilitation facilities and skilled nursing facilities concentrate on rehabilitative and recuperative care with the goal of assisting patients to restore optimal function and regain their self-reliance.
The most convenient method to think about it remains in terms of. An inpatient rehabilitation facility provides acute take care of those who require a higher level of rehabilitation following terrible injuries and surgical treatments such as amputations. Patients in requirement of an IRF get daily rehabilitative therapies, for a minimum of three hours a day as https://265864.8b.io/page7.html much as six days a week. Knowledgeable nursing facilities, on the other hand, offer subacute rehab, which are comparable but less extensive than the therapies supplied at an IRF. For example, a patient at an SNF might just consult with their occupational or respiratory therapist 3 times a week for an hour or two per session.
